Article Chemistry, Multidisciplinary

Coacervate-Derived Hydrogel with Effective Water Repulsion and Robust Underwater Bioadhesion Promotes Wound Healing

Xin Peng et al.

Summary: This study reports a coacervate-to-hydrogel strategy to enhance the water repulsion and adhesion ability of bioadhesives. The deposition of polyethyleneimine/thioctic acid (PEI/TA) coacervate onto underwater substrates effectively repels interfacial water and transforms into a hydrogel within minutes, resulting in enhanced adhesion. The coacervate-to-hydrogel strategy has the advantages of adaptability, strong interfacial adhesion, and robust bulk adhesion, showing potential for diverse biomedical applications.

Article Chemistry, Applied

Engineering a novel antibacterial agent with multifunction: Protocatechuic acid-grafted-quaternized chitosan

Chen Zhou et al.

Summary: PA-g-HACC is an antibacterial agent with broad-spectrum antibacterial properties and pharmacological activities, showing antibacterial rates above 92% against Staphylococcus aureus and meth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us, and increased antibacterial rate against E. coli with the amount of grafted PA. The cytocompatibility of PA-g-HACC can be improved by appropriate grafting ratio of PA, while excessive grafted PA may lead to toxicity.
